INEOS O&P USA implements vertical integration strategy through WL Plastics acquisition

INEOS O&P USA has acquired 100% of the shares of WLP Holding Corp., one of the largest high density polyethylene pipe manufacturers in North America.

Grace to provide UNIPOL PP process technology and services at Braskem La Porte, TX facility

W. R. Grace & Co. will provide its UNIPOL PP process technology and services to Braskem America’s newest planned facility in La Porte, TX, which could begin operations in early 2019.

Air Liquide Global E&C Solutions to provide technology, services at Grannus ammonia plant

Air Liquide Global E&C Solutions will license technology and provide engineering services for the production of hydrogen at Grannus’ regional-scale ammonia plant to be built in Kern County, CA.

Veolia Water Technologies’ evaporation technology and softening process chosen for Dow facility in California

The Dow Chemical Company has awarded Veolia Water Technologies a contract for a total overhaul of the process water treatment plant at Dow’s Pittsburg Operations facility in California.

Shell-CNOOC JV to assume ownership of new petrochemical complex

Shell Nanhai B.V. and China National Offshore Oil Corporation’s 50:50 JV has officially assumed ownership of CNOOC’s ongoing project to build an ethylene cracker and several derivatives units, after receiving all the necessary government approvals.

Fluor awarded Sasol oxygen train project in Secunda, South Africa

Fluor Corporation has been awarded a contract by Sasol Group Technology, a division of Sasol South Africa Ltd., for EPC of the Additional Oxygen Capacity Train 17 outside battery limits project at its Secunda plant in South Africa.

Pentair Valves & Controls facilitates total cost of ownership improvements

Pentair is working with major chemical and petrochemical companies around the world to promote and implement standardization programs and processes with the goal of increasing efficiency and reducing total cost of ownership in areas such as procurement, installation, and maintenance of valves and controls equipment, and inventory control processes across multiple plant sites.
